Pair of wool leggings with geometric patterns. Leggings are knitted with elasticized tops. Designs appear in horizontal rows. Red and blue wool was used.
Pair of very similar copper rattles. Both are fringed with wool on their sides and around their handles. The heads of the rattles are rectangular in shape, and have been hammered and then wired together. The goat wool fringes have coloured strings tied around their ends.
Collar made of blue flannel with an embroidered floral design in red, yellow, green. Bottom edge of collar is frayed.
Flat, circular rattle made of copper. The rattle has long fringes of wool threaded around its sides and handle. The copper has been hammered and beaten into shape. Holes have been drilled along the edges to insert the wool fringe.
Rattle made from bent wood with engraved designs in faded red colour. The head of the rattle is triangular in shape. The handle is wrapped in wool. The top of the rattle and the base of its handle are also fringed with wool.
Carved, wooden rattle decorated with human faces and white wool fringes on the sides. The two human faces are finely carved and appear on both sides of the rattle. The handle is bound with bark. Facial features are emphasized with black and red paint.
Metal rattle with fibres of mountain goat wool and nettles covering the metal. Handle is wood and is painted red and white.
Wool headdress woven in sections with cotton warp for about four inches. One piece of wire is shaped to fit the crown of an old felt hat. More wire is attached to this and comes to a point bent forward. The smallest section of wool is circled around this and joined together. The other two are attached to a cloth which is in turn attached to the hat. It is crowned with raven feathers.
Woven belt with geometric design in red on white. Fringed ends in white and red.
Woven belt with geometric design in black and red and purple on white. Design consists mainly of stripes. The ends are braided to create ties.
